The Future of Heating: Exploring the Benefits of Heat Pump Radiators

Heat pump radiators are gaining popularity among homeowners looking for efficient, sustainable, and cost-effective heating options. With the UK shifting towards lower-carbon living and stricter efficiency standards, many are reevaluating their home heating systems. Heat pump radiators present an effective option to conventional heating, merging the efficiency of contemporary heat pumps with the comfort of radiators. Heat pump radiators can be integrated into new builds or retrofitted into older homes with careful planning, offering a versatile solution for various properties.

Heat pump radiators provide consistent warmth while using significantly less energy compared to traditional boilers. Traditional radiators need high water temperatures for heating, while heat pump radiators work well at lower temperatures. This small distinction greatly affects energy use. Heat pumps draw heat from the air, ground, or water outside and compress it for use, allowing the system to generate more energy than it uses. This efficiency ensures consistently warm rooms with minimal energy spikes, unlike older systems.

Heat pump radiators offer exceptional comfort in a home. Some people worry that lower operating temperatures may affect room warmth, but heat pump radiators are designed to enhance thermal output. Many designs utilise larger surface areas or improved convection for even and consistent heat dispersion. This provides consistent warmth, preventing the temperature fluctuations common in older systems. Homeowners discover that heat pump radiators provide a more comfortable indoor environment due to their consistent and regulated heat distribution.

Heat pump radiators enhance indoor air quality, a growing concern for numerous households. Heat pump radiators provide clean, consistent warmth without burning fuel indoors, unlike systems that rely on open combustion or create airborne residues. This prevents the emission of carbon monoxide and other pollutants from combustion. The consistent low-temperature heat from heat pump radiators helps minimise condensation on walls and windows, reducing the chances of damp and mould. This is especially helpful for individuals with allergies or respiratory issues impacted by low indoor air quality.
